A New Vision for Adventist Recovery Ministries By David Sedlacek, PhD, LCSW, CFLE Adventist Recovery Ministries (ARMin) began in 2010 when SDA Regeneration officially went under the auspices of the North American Division Health Ministries Department. Our vision was to expand the view of addiction from simply alcohol and drugs to any obsession, compulsion or addiction that had a crippling effect on human beings. This vision included multiple behavioral addictions such as food, gambling, media, sex, to name a few. Brauer, DrPH, MHS, RDN When I first began my service as Director of Health Ministries just over nine years ago, Adventist Recovery Ministries (ARMin) was going strong. In the previous five years, nearly 400 individuals had been trained in the Journey to Wholeness addiction recovery program. Many were leading the 12-step support groups we now call “Journey Groups.” But some, understandably, encountered obstacles—some couldn’t sustain a group, and others struggled to launch due to lack of support or resources. Building Resilience In At-Risk Youth What builds resilience among at risk youth? Resilience is defined as the ability to overcome a difficult environment and thrive amidst surrounding chaos.  Decades of research demonstrate that all of our youth are at risk for substance abuse and other behavioral addictions.  There are a number of specific things we can do as a faith community that build resilience in our youth and aid recovery for those that have gotten involved in substance abuse.
